A DIGITAL OPERATIONS COORDINATOR

Less chasing. Fewer dropped handoffs. A clearer view of the business.

Most businesses already have enough software. The trouble is the work between those systems: leads waiting for follow-up, information trapped in inboxes, quotes going stale, documents scattered across folders, and owners piecing together the day by hand.

Ordisyn gives that work a dependable owner. It can read, search, summarize, draft, route, report, and take approved actions. We begin with limited access and expand authority only when the process is tested and you are comfortable with it.

Automate the work.
Keep the judgment.

Every deployment uses permissions, approvals, logs, health checks, rollback plans, and a clear way to stop or escalate work.

CONTROL COMES FIRST

Useful automation without a black box.

We map the work, define permissions, decide what requires approval, plan for failures, and measure whether the system is helping. You can see what Ordisyn did, what needs attention, and what remains under human control.

1. Observe and report

Read, search, summarize, draft, and surface the next decision.

2. Assist the team

Handle safe internal updates and prepare work for approval.

3. Act with approval

Send messages or change external systems only through agreed gates.

4. Earn narrow autonomy

Only proven, low-risk work advances beyond approval.

Private local AI infrastructure

PRIVATE LOCAL INTELLIGENCE

A private local LLM, sized for the work.

For organizations that want sensitive AI inference to remain on hardware they control wherever technically practical, Ordisyn can add a dedicated high-memory local AI appliance.

Starting at $10,000, the add-on includes an approved hardware allowance, local model deployment, workload testing and benchmarking, approved local routing, security configuration, monitoring, and operational handoff.

We do not promise a fashionable model name on hardware that cannot run it well. Final model, memory, speed, context capacity, and price are confirmed after testing the actual workload. Training or fine-tuning a model is separate work.

What is AI automation for a small business?

It uses software and approved AI models to handle repetitive work such as lead follow-up, inbox triage, document preparation, record updates, reminders, knowledge search, and owner reporting. People keep the judgment and sensitive decisions.

Do you only advise, or do you install the system?

We do both. Embyrs identifies the opportunity, designs permissions and approvals, installs and connects the system, tests it, trains the team, and can provide Managed Care after launch.

Can Ordisyn work with software we already use?

Often, yes. Ordisyn is designed to work between existing inboxes, documents, calendars, spreadsheets, CRMs, and forms. Compatibility and risk are confirmed during the audit before we issue a fixed proposal.

Can our business data stay local and private?

Where technically practical, yes. Private Local Intelligence adds a workload-tested local LLM appliance, local routing, security configuration, monitoring, and handoff. Approved external services may still be used unless fully local operation is specified.
